Dictators generally hate saxophones. Far too rebellious and strongly associated with people of colour. Hitler forbade Jazz and depicted the saxophone as being an agent of the Negro and the Jew. The instrument had after all been invented by a Belgium anarchist. During the great terror of Stalin (1937 Russia), persistent saxophonists were imprisoned or shot. In 1937 Japan the lascivious evil sound of the saxophone was targeted as it had the impure stink of Jazz. In Communist Bulgaria you would be imprisoned for listening to or playing one. I guess the above are all great reasons to embrace this dangerous instrument.
